If your mind keeps racing ahead, imagining problems that haven’t arrived, replaying conversations that never happened, preparing for outcomes that only exist in your thoughts — this isn’t intuition. ✨

It’s anxiety doing what it does best: trying to protect you by predicting everything in advance and usually negatively.✨️

An anxious mind fills uncertainty with assumptions.
A calmer mind slows down long enough to ask, 'What’s actually true right now?'✨️

Calm isn’t the absence of fear. It’s the presence of self-trust. You don’t need to control the future to feel safe.✨️

You need a steadier relationship with your own mind.
That’s where anxiety loosens its grip. That’s where clarity quietly returns. 🌱
